      Frequently Asked Questions

      Is Halesowen safer than Perton & Pattingham?

      Halesowen has a safety score of 12/100 (High Crime) and recorded 3,299 crimes in the last 12 months. Perton & Pattingham has a safety score of 84/100 (Safe) with 78 crimes. Perton & Pattingham scores higher on the CrimeRadar safety index.

      What is the crime trend in Halesowen vs Perton & Pattingham?

      Halesowen shows a year-on-year crime trend of -27.4% — meaning total crimes fell compared to the same period the prior year. Perton & Pattingham shows -17.9% (falling). A downward trend is a positive sign for an area.

      What is the resolution rate for crimes in Halesowen and Perton & Pattingham?

      The resolution rate is the percentage of recorded crimes that resulted in a formal outcome — such as a charge, caution, penalty notice, or community resolution. Halesowen has a resolution rate of 24.5% and Perton & Pattingham has 37.5%. A higher rate indicates police are more frequently resolving reported crimes in that area.

      Which police force covers Halesowen and Perton & Pattingham?

      Halesowen falls within the West Midlands Police boundary. Perton & Pattingham is covered by Staffordshire Police. Each force operates independently and publishes crime data through the national UK Police API.

      What data is used to compare Halesowen and Perton & Pattingham?

      CrimeRadar uses 36 months of official recorded crime data from the UK Police API, updated each month. The safety score combines crime volume relative to the force average, year-on-year trend direction, and resolution rate. All figures are based on crimes recorded within each police-defined neighbourhood boundary.
